What is a Foam Washer?
A foam washer is a type of gasket made from foam material, typically rubber or polymer-based. These washers are characterized by their compressibility, flexibility, and ability to conform to uneven surfaces, making them ideal for applications where a tight seal is necessary. Foam washers come in various shapes and sizes, allowing them to be used in a multitude of automotive systems, from engines to exhaust systems.
Benefits of Foam Washers in Automotive Applications
1. Sealing Properties One of the primary functions of foam washers is to create a watertight and airtight seal. In automotive applications, this is crucial to prevent leaks of fluids such as oil, coolant, or brake fluid. A good seal ensures that these fluids remain contained within their respective systems, thereby enhancing the overall efficiency and preventing costly repairs due to leaks.
2. Vibration Dampening Cars are constantly subjected to vibrations from the engine, road conditions, and various mechanical components. Foam washers can effectively absorb these vibrations, minimizing wear and tear on surrounding parts. This is especially important in areas like engine mounts and exhaust systems, where vibrations can lead to cracks, breaks, or failures over time.
3. Thermal Insulation Some foam materials have excellent thermal insulative properties, which help maintain the optimal temperature of components. For instance, when used in exhaust systems, foam washers can help protect sensitive parts from the high heat generated during operation. This not only extends the lifespan of these components but also contributes to overall vehicle safety.
4. Resistance to Chemicals Foam washers are often resistant to various automotive fluids and chemicals, including oils, fuels, and coolants. This resistance ensures that the washers do not degrade or break down over time, maintaining their integrity and sealing capabilities. Choosing the right foam material for specific applications can significantly enhance durability and reliability.
5. Easy Installation and Maintenance One of the appealing features of foam washers is their ease of installation. They can be easily cut, shaped, or customized to fit specific applications, making them a versatile choice for mechanics and DIY enthusiasts alike. Furthermore, when it comes time for maintenance, replacing a foam washer is typically a straightforward task, minimizing downtime and reducing labor costs.
Applications in the Automotive Industry
Foam washers can be found in various automotive settings, including
- Fuel System Used to provide a seal between fuel injectors and the engine, preventing leaks and ensuring optimal fuel delivery. - Cooling System Employed in connections such as radiator hoses and thermostat housings to prevent coolant leaks. - Exhaust System Utilized in flanges and joints to provide a secure seal that withstands high temperatures. - Air Intake System Used in air filters and intake manifolds to prevent contaminants from entering the combustion chamber.
